Indiana
Jones
&
The
Dial
Of
Destiny
Story
The
sequel
charts
the
journey
of
Indy
as
he
goes
on
one
last
adventure
alongside
his
goddaughter
Helena
Shaw
to
retrieve
the
Dial
of
Archimedes
before
the
Nazis
lay
their
hands
on
it.

Indiana
Jones
&
The
Dial
Of
Destiny
Cast
The
film
stars
an
ensemble
cast
including
legendary
Harrison
Ford,
Antonio
Banderas,
Phoebe
Waller-Bridge,
John
Rhys-Davies,
Toby
Jones,
Boyd
Holbrook,
Ethann
Isidore,
and
Mads
Mikkelsen,
among
others
in
pivotal
characters.
Indiana
Jones
&
The
Dial
Of
Destiny
Crew
The
movie
is
based
on
Characters
by
George
Lucas
and
Philip
Kaufman.
The
movie
is
written
by
Jez
Butterworth,
John-Henry
Butterworth,
David
Koepp,
and
James
Mangold.
Phedon
Papamichael
cranked
the
camera,
and
John
Williams
composed
the
entire
music
and
soundtrack
for
the
film.
Kathleen
Kennedy,
Frank
Marshall,
and
Simon
Emanuel
of
Walt
Disney
Pictures,
Paramount
Pictures,
and
Lucasfilm
Ltd
produced
the
movie
together.
